- Fernando Ruiz Hierro is a Spanish football manager and former player who played as a center-back, sweeper or defensive midfielder.
He won five La Liga and three Champions League trophies with Real Madrid in 14 years after signing from Valladolid, during which he appeared in 601 official matches. He also competed professionally in Qatar and England.
Hierro represented Spain on nearly 90 occasions, appearing in four World Cups and two European Championships. He started working as a manager in 2016 with Oviedo, being appointed at the helm of the national team two years later.- IMDb Mini Biography By: Bonitao
